The Dreibörnerbach , also called Dreibörner Wasser , is a creek almost three kilometers long, which rises on the northern slope of the Sonnenhübel and flows further west in the Köningsholz into the Triebenbach . To make room for agricultural land, almost half of its course was piped .

Flora and fauna

Fish ponds on the upper reaches of the stream

The stream flows through several small ponds that are used for rearing and catching brown trout . In February 2011 it was decided to revitalize these ponds.

Several small swampy forest areas have been preserved along the brook, in these you can find the swamp heart leaf , the opposed milkweed and the long-stemmed sedge , which is quite rare in Germany . Other plants that occur are the elder-leaved valerian and the hornwort , from the mushroom family the common ball-quick can be found.
